Modern Power Engineering must fulfill three essential criteria : high efficiency of energy conservation, economy and environmental compatibility for achieving an increase in  cost - effective of conversion of thermal energy into electrical energy and simultaneous reduction in the hazardous emissions. The advanced conversion techniques and high value materials must be used for manufacturing the thermal – stressed components of power plants (steam generators and steam turbines for steam power plants, combustion chamber and gas turbines for gas turbine plants). This is associated with considerable additional overheads. The modern burners, firing plants and combustion chambers permit drastic reduction in environmental burdening gaseous emissions of hazardous materials.

 In this book all the essential physical and technical aspects of environmental preserving power engineering are analysed in detail. Status of technology as well as problems yet to be solved for the development of new technologies with respect to the economic aspects are also discussed.

 Besides the conventional and newly developed concepts of power engineering which are based on utilization of fossil energy carriers, utilization of regenerative energy sources for power generation as well as the energy savings as an energy source are also dealt with.

 For all the introduced techniques the heat and flow fundamentals are described. Moreover practically in all cases the design principles are given. Numerous examples illustrate clearly the procedure for planning of power plants. The required material properties and thermodynamic parameters are specified in tabular and graphic form in the appendix.

 The book caters primarily to students as well as for power plant engineers, energy experts and energy policy makers who are interested in the advanced energy technologies. It can be used as a text book for the subject of energy processes and environmental protection engineering
